Technical Assessment Report: Everest Ultimate Engineer v5.50.2143b (Portable)

This report provides a technical overview and evaluation of Everest Ultimate Engineer version 5.50.2143b, specifically the portable edition. This version represents one of the final iterations of the software before it was rebranded as AIDA64. 1. Executive Summary

Everest Ultimate Engineer is a comprehensive system information, diagnostics, and benchmarking tool designed for IT professionals and power users. The portable version (5.50.2143b) is optimized for "plug-and-play" use from external storage devices, requiring no installation and leaving no footprint on the host registry. 2. Key Technical Features

Hardware Diagnostics: Provides deep-level information on the CPU, motherboard, RAM, GPU, and storage sensors.

Software Audit: Lists installed drivers, security software, Windows patches, and startup programs.

Benchmarking Suite: Includes 64-bit multi-threaded benchmarks for memory and CPU performance comparison.

Sensor Monitoring: Real-time tracking of voltages, fan speeds, and temperatures (CPU, GPU, and HDD).

Portable Architecture: Contained within a single directory, making it ideal for technician "toolkit" USB drives. 3. Version Specifics (v5.50.2143b) This specific build was notable for:

Enhanced Hardware Support: Improved detection for then-current chipsets (Intel 5-series, AMD 8-series).

Improved SSD Support: Better reporting of SMART data and wear-leveling statistics for early-generation SSDs.

Stability: Fixed minor reporting bugs found in the 5.30 series. 4. Evaluation & Use Case Pros: Zero installation requirement.

Highly detailed reports exportable in HTML or MHTML formats. Extremely low resource overhead. Cons:

Legacy Status: Since the transition to AIDA64, this version does not receive updates for modern hardware (e.g., DDR5 RAM or RTX 40-series GPUs).

Accuracy: May misidentify modern components released after 2010. 5. Conclusion

Everest Ultimate Engineer v5.50.2143b Portable remains a reliable tool for servicing legacy hardware (Windows XP through Windows 7 eras). However, for modern systems, it is recommended to transition to its successor, AIDA64, to ensure accurate hardware identification and sensor readings.

The v5.50.2143b build is often cited as one of the most stable "final" iterations of the software before the rebranding to AIDA64. Being a Portable version means it can be run directly from a USB flash drive, making it an essential companion for technicians who move between different workstations. Key Features of v5.50.2143b 1. Comprehensive Hardware Auditing

Whether you need to know the exact stepping of a CPU, the manufacturer of a motherboard’s Northbridge, or the latency timings of your RAM, Everest delivers. It scans your system to provide a granular look at every component, often revealing details that Windows Device Manager misses. 2. Real-Time Monitoring and Sensors

The software can read data from over 250 different sensor devices. You can monitor: Temperatures: CPU, GPU, Motherboard, and Hard Drives.

Voltages: Essential for overclockers ensuring their PSU is delivering stable power.

Fan Speeds: To troubleshoot cooling issues or noise complaints. 3. Stress Testing and Benchmarking

The System Stability Test is a standout feature. It allows you to push your CPU, FPU, cache, and system memory to 100% load to check for overheating or crashes. Additionally, the built-in memory and cache benchmarks allow you to compare your PC's performance against a database of other configurations. 4. Software and OS Overview

It isn’t just about hardware. Everest provides a detailed look at installed drivers, running processes, DLL files, and even Windows license keys. This is incredibly helpful when auditing a refurbished machine or a client’s PC. Why Choose the Portable Version?

The "Portable" aspect of Everest Ultimate Engineer v5.50.2143b is its biggest selling point for modern users:

Zero Footprint: It doesn't write to the Windows Registry or leave behind temporary files. When you close the program and unplug your drive, it’s like it was never there.

Instant Access: No installation menus or "Reboot to Complete" prompts. Just click the executable and get to work.

Compatibility: While newer hardware might require AIDA64 for full sensor support, this version of Everest is incredibly fast on older systems (Windows XP through Windows 7/10), making it perfect for retro-gaming builds or legacy industrial PCs. How to Use It Effectively

Everest Ultimate Engineer v5.50.2143b Portable represents a specific historical peak in system diagnostic software. Developed by Lavalys before the company transitioned into FinalWire and rebranded the tool as AIDA64 in late 2010, this version was one of the final and most refined releases of the Everest line. The Legacy of Everest

Everest began its life as AIDA32, a free hardware information tool that became an industry staple for its depth and accuracy. By the time version 5.50 was released in 2010, it had evolved into a powerhouse suite designed for system optimization, hardware monitoring, and performance benchmarking. Key Features of v5.50.2143b

This specific build, particularly in its "Engineer" portable format, was prized by IT professionals and hardware enthusiasts for several reasons:

No-Installation Portability: The "Portable" designation means the program can run directly from a USB drive without being installed on the host operating system. This is critical for technicians troubleshooting machines that may be unstable or have restricted permissions.

Comprehensive Hardware Database: It supports a massive array of components, including over 3,400 motherboards and hundreds of graphics cards, providing low-level details that standard Windows tools often miss.

Real-Time Monitoring: The software can track temperatures, voltages, and fan speeds for nearly all major system components, displaying them directly in the system tray.

Stress Testing: The "System Stability Test" module allows users to stress the CPU, FPU, cache, and system memory simultaneously to uncover hardware failures or cooling issues.

Benchmarking Suites: It includes memory and cache benchmarks that measure latency and bandwidth, allowing users to compare their PC's performance against a database of other systems. The Transition to AIDA64

In November 2010, FinalWire acquired Lavalys' technologies and discontinued the Everest brand in favor of AIDA64. While Everest v5.50 remains functional on many legacy systems (particularly those running Windows XP, Vista, or early Windows 7), it lacks support for modern hardware released after 2010, such as newer NVMe drives, modern CPUs (like Intel's Alder Lake or AMD's Ryzen series), and the latest GPU architectures.

For modern systems, users are generally encouraged to use AIDA64 Extreme or AIDA64 Engineer, which serve as the direct functional successors and continue to receive regular hardware database updates.
